DO WE HINDER HEALING IN THE WAY WE HOLD THE PIECES?


We look at the WHY and we find reason,

labels,

blame.


We find a way to respond,

a way to support.


WHY holds great value in understanding what was.



But asking WHY without asking WHAT, is to remain in the presence of brokenness.


When we ask WHAT

we dare to imagine what God can do with the thousand shattered pieces we open our mind to possibilities

which opens our eyes and our hearts.


WHAT makes us instruments

to bring the power of God into the world.



When we ask WHAT, healing can begin


what is God doing in this season of my life..what plan does He have for me...what are the lessons I am to learn...what gifts am I not seeing in this dark season...



When others ask WHAT, we come alongside


what can I do to help...what can I pray for you...what dream do you hold for yourself...what inspires you...what are you ready to commit to for healing... what are you ready to let go of...



We know this to be true because it was written


Jesus was walking along, he saw a man who had been blind from birth. “Rabbi,” his disciples asked him, “why was this man born blind? Was it because of his own sins or his parents’ sins?”


“It was not because of his sins or his parents’ sins,” Jesus answered. “This happened so the power of God could be seen in him. ~John 9:1-5
